Get Your Tax Day Bonus at Grande Vegas Casino
Grande Vegas Casino is putting a fresh spin on Tax Day with a no-deposit offer aimed at slot players in the US. While the promo itself is labeled with a May code, it stands out as the kind of seasonal free-chip deal that grabs attention from players looking to stretch their bankroll without making an upfront deposit.
The headline offer is a $25 no-deposit bonus available with the code “MAY2526.” It gives eligible players a chance to play slots at Grande Vegas Casino without funding their account first, which is often the main draw for casual players testing a new casino.
A Tax Day Bonus With No Deposit Required
The $25 free chip comes with no minimum deposit, making it one of the easier promotions to claim on paper. Players need to enter the code “MAY2526,” and the offer is valid through May 31, 2026.
That said, the fine print matters here. The bonus carries a 60x wagering requirement, applies to slots only, and has a maximum cashout of $180. In other words, this is more of a low-risk bonus chance than a straight cash giveaway.
Grande Vegas Casino also restricts this promotion in several countries, but it is available to US players. That makes it more relevant for American casino users searching for no-deposit slot bonuses tied to seasonal promotions.
The Terms Players Should Check Before Claiming
Grande Vegas follows the standard structure seen with many no-deposit casino bonuses, but a few rules deserve extra attention. The bonus is sticky by default, meaning players must finish the wagering requirement before they can withdraw any associated winnings.
Slots count 100% toward playthrough, while other games, including table games and live dealer titles, do not contribute. Using excluded games can void the bonus and any winnings connected to it, so this is clearly a slots-first deal.
There is also a broader policy limiting no-deposit bonus abuse. The casino notes that players should not claim free bonuses back to back without making deposits in between, and each offer generally must be fully wagered before moving on to another one.
Bigger Freebies Also on the Board
The $25 Tax Day-style promo is not the only no-deposit deal currently tied to Grande Vegas Casino. Another attention-grabbing offer lists a $500 no-deposit free chip with the code “E0526,” also valid through May 31, 2026.
That larger chip comes with the same 60x wagering requirement and is also limited to slots, but the max cashout rises to $2,500. Even so, players should approach it carefully because larger free-chip offers usually come with tighter internal monitoring and stricter bonus enforcement.
There is also a separate no-deposit free spins promotion offering 100 free spins on Aladdin’s Wishes with the code “NDB-GV-0526.” According to the promo details, those spins can be used on Aladdin’s Wishes and Small Fortune, and the maximum cashout is $100.

Best Slot Picks for Clearing the Playthrough
Because slots are the only game category that counts toward this no-deposit bonus, game selection matters. Grande Vegas Casino runs on Real Time Gaming software, which means players have access to a fairly broad RTG slot library.
A seasonal title like Spring Wilds Slots fits the timing of a spring promo and includes both a Free Games Feature and a Lucky Streak Re-Spin Feature. That kind of bonus-heavy structure may appeal to players trying to get extra mileage from a free chip.
Players who want a more traditional bonus-slot setup could also look at Slots Jungle Slots, which features up to 30 free spins and several bonus rounds. For a different style, London Inspector Slots offers up to 15 free spins, while Super Diamond Mine Slots may catch the eye of players who like progressive-style branding.
If lower max bets are more your speed, Ocean Oddities Slots tops out at a $25 max bet and includes a 16-free-spins feature. Another RTG option, Boy King's Treasure Slots, mixes an Egypt theme with a 15-free-spins feature and a $100 max bet cap.
Banking, Support, and Practical Details
Grande Vegas Casino supports a wide mix of payment methods, including Visa, MasterCard, American Express, Skrill, Neteller, PaySafeCard, iDebit, ecoPayz, bank wire transfers, and several cryptocurrencies such as Bitcoin, Bitcoin Cash, and Litecoin. The casino lists USD among its supported currencies, which keeps things simple for US-based players.
Customer support options include live chat, email at support@grandevegascasino.com, and phone support through both a toll-free line and a regular number. That is useful for players who have bonus code issues, verification questions, or payout-related concerns.
One more practical note is the weekly withdrawal limit of $5,000 that applies across the board. That will not affect most players using a $25 no-deposit bonus, but it is still worth knowing if you later move on to larger deposit promotions.
